Police in Tain are appealing for information in relation to a vandalism at Godsman Tyres and Exhausts, Blarliath Industrial Estate, Tain whereby a window was broken.

This incident happened between 12.00pm on Tuesday December 29 and 2.40pm Friday January 1 2021.

A police spokesman said: "If you have any information about this crime you can 101 or if you wish to remain annoymous, you can contact Crimestoppers on 0800 555 111 or online at crimestoppers-uk.org.

"No personal details are taken, information is not traced or recorded and you will not go to court."
